Common Causes of Pipe Damage
Pipes can deteriorate over time due to corrosion, high water pressure, or temperature fluctuations. External factors such as tree root intrusion and ground movement can also cause pipe damage. Identifying these issues early helps prevent leaks and costly repairs. In older homes, galvanized steel pipes may rust internally, leading to restricted water flow and eventual leaks. Additionally, improper pipe installation or low-quality materials can result in premature failures, emphasizing the importance of professional plumbing services.
Signs You Need Pipe Repair
Leaks, water stains on walls, and low water pressure are common indicators of pipe issues. Unusual noises such as banging or whistling sounds may suggest pipe blockages or pressure imbalances. An increase in water bills can also signal hidden leaks requiring immediate attention. In some cases, foul odors from drains or discolored water can indicate corrosion or bacterial buildup inside pipes, highlighting the need for thorough inspections and prompt repairs.
Different Types of Pipes for Installation
Choosing the right type of pipe ensures durability and efficiency. Copper pipes are long-lasting and resistant to corrosion, making them ideal for water supply lines. PVC pipes are commonly used for drainage due to their lightweight and rust-resistant properties. PEX pipes offer flexibility, reducing the risk of freezing in colder climates. Stainless steel pipes provide high durability for industrial applications, while cast iron pipes are preferred for underground sewage systems due to their strength and longevity.
Pipe Repair Techniques
Professional plumbers use various repair techniques depending on the severity of the damage. Pipe patching involves sealing small leaks with epoxy or pipe clamps. Pipe relining is a trenchless method that inserts a new lining inside existing pipes, reinforcing their structure. For extensive damage, pipe replacement ensures a long-term solution. Hydro jetting can be used to clear out debris and mineral buildup in pipes, restoring water flow without requiring invasive repairs. In some cases, sectioning out and replacing only the damaged pipe segments can be a cost-effective solution.
The Process of Pipe Installation
Installing new pipes requires careful planning and precise execution. Plumbers begin by assessing the layout and selecting the appropriate pipe materials. Proper joint sealing and secure fittings prevent leaks, ensuring a strong plumbing system. Pressure testing confirms the integrity of the installation before finalizing connections. In larger installations, factors such as pipe sizing, water pressure regulation, and insulation must be considered to ensure optimal performance. Skilled plumbers follow local building codes to ensure compliance and longevity.
Preventive Measures to Extend Pipe Lifespan
Routine maintenance helps extend the lifespan of pipes and prevents sudden failures. Insulating pipes reduces the risk of freezing and bursting in winter. Regular inspections detect minor leaks early, allowing for quick repairs before they escalate. Adjusting water pressure levels prevents excessive strain on pipes. Homeowners can also invest in water softeners to reduce mineral buildup that can lead to pipe corrosion. Flushing out pipes periodically and avoiding the disposal of grease or harsh chemicals down drains helps maintain a healthy plumbing system.
